Air conditioning across different commercial settings
Commercial premises differ widely in how they are used, which affects both the type of system installed and how it needs to perform. An office with several workstations has different requirements to a hair salon with hood dryers, a gym with exercise equipment generating heat, or a café kitchen where extract ventilation is already in use.
We have worked on installations in offices, shops, retail premises, salons, gyms, cafés, restaurants and clinics, and each project starts with understanding how the space is occupied, what equipment is already generating heat, and what hours the business operates.
Retail and hospitality premises
Shops and restaurants often have particular challenges around door openings letting in outside air, display lighting adding heat load, and customer comfort needing to be balanced against staff working areas. Restaurants and cafés may also need to consider proximity to kitchen extract systems and ensure the air conditioning does not conflict with existing ventilation.
In clinics and treatment rooms, discreet unit positioning and quiet operation are often priorities, alongside maintaining a stable temperature for client comfort.
Offices and small commercial buildings
Offices frequently need a balance between comfortable working temperatures and the heat generated by computer equipment, printers and meeting room occupancy. Server rooms and comms cupboards are a special case, often requiring more consistent cooling than the general office space to protect equipment, and we size these separately from the main office system.
For small commercial buildings with several separate businesses or tenants, we consider how systems can be split so that individual units or areas can be controlled and, where relevant, metered independently.

Sizing and installation considerations
Commercial spaces are assessed on room size, occupancy, equipment heat, glazing and any existing ductwork or ceiling void constraints. Indoor units may be wall-mounted, ceiling cassette or ducted depending on the ceiling type and aesthetic requirements of the space, while outdoor units are positioned with attention to noise, plant screening and access for future servicing.
Electrical supply capacity is checked as part of the survey, since commercial systems often require dedicated circuits, and any pipework or condensate drainage routes are planned to minimise visible pipework in customer-facing areas.
